16A Ramsgate
This is a two storey building at the left hand side of block of three, constructed of brick and rendered. The roof is ridged with a slate covering. There is a brick chimney to right hand side with two pots. On the ground floor there is a door and a large window. The first floor has single sash windows. The attic has a dormer window and cast iron gutters.
